Lead Mainframe Engineer
The Lead Mainframe Engineer provides leadership to the mainframe storage and automation team and serves as a hands-on technical resource responsible for the daily operations.  In this role you will be responsible for providing leadership, support, design, installation, configuration, maintenance and testing of IBM-based mainframe hardware, operating systems, systems application software, storage, and systems utilities.  You will lead the implementation of changes, resolving incidents and satisfy service requests for mainframe systems and services. Serve as a subject matter expert (SME) and peer mentor to others on the team.Education and Experience Required:

  • A combined minimum of 9 years’ higher education and/or work experience, including a minimum of 4 years’ engineering and/or architecture experience and 3 years leadership experience
  • Must have experience as a manager, team leader or senior role.
  • Expertise with core IBM mainframe technologies including but not limited to z/OS, CICS, Storage, DB2, SDSF, JES2, VTAM, ISPF, JCL, VSAM utilities, assembler, ACF2, SQL, CLIST, REXX, COBOL, MQ, SMPE, SMTP, DB2 utilities, mainframe monitors, JCL checker.
  • Experience in IBM based mainframe storage solutions
  • Experience in mainframe automation
  • Experience in code debugging, troubleshooting and triage
  • Experience in writing/reviewing scripting and light coding for automation routines or storage routines
  • Experience in batch and real-time mainframe processing methodologies.
  • Expertise with core inter-networking concepts to include TCP/IP, VTAM, routing, firewalls, DNS, SSL, HTTP/HTTPS and encryption technologies.
  • Expertise with middleware and data applications such as z/OS Connect, CICS, DB2, MQ or other associated technologies.
  • Experience encouraging teamwork and serving as role model when leading and directing others
  • Understanding of technical, business and operational impacts of a project or problem

What you need to know about the Los Angeles Tech Scene

Los Angeles is a global leader in entertainment, so it’s no surprise that many of the biggest players in streaming, digital media and game development call the city home. But the city boasts plenty of non-entertainment innovation as well, with tech companies spanning verticals like AI, fintech, e-commerce and biotech. With major universities like Caltech, UCLA, USC and the nearby UC Irvine, the city has a steady supply of top-flight tech and engineering talent — not counting the graduates flocking to Los Angeles from across the world to enjoy its beaches, culture and year-round temperate climate.

Key Facts About Los Angeles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 375,800; 5.5%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Snap, Netflix, SpaceX, Disney, Google
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, adtech, media, software, game development
  • Funding Landscape: $11.6 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Strong Ventures, Fifth Wall, Upfront Ventures, Mucker Capital, Kittyhawk Ventures
  • Research Centers and Universities: California Institute of Technology, UCLA, University of Southern California, UC Irvine, Pepperdine, California Institute for Immunology and Immunotherapy, Center for Quantum Science and Engineering
